Will and inventory of Thomas Ives, yeoman of Up Nately, 1629

Ives’ family were tenants of Winchester College in Up Nately. The inventory was valued at £35 of which the most valuable item was corn at £12. The will was nuncupative. Two husbandmen of Up Nately were to administer hs goods and chattels for the benefit of his five children during their minorities.
